Masaru Uchiyama (内山 勝, Uchiyama Masaru, born April 14, 1957) is a former Japanese football player. He played as a defender. Masaru also played for the Japan national team. His brother, Atsushi Uchiyama, was also a player for the Japan national team.

Playing for Clubs

Early Career and Yamaha Motors

Masaru Uchiyama was born in Shizuoka Prefecture, Japan, on April 14, 1957. After finishing his studies at the University of Tsukuba, he joined a football club called Yamaha Motors in 1980.

Club Success and Retirement

During his time with Yamaha Motors, Masaru helped his team win some big titles. They won the 1982 Emperor's Cup in 1982. They also won the 1987–88 Japan Soccer League in the 1987–88 season. Masaru played for Yamaha Motors until he retired in 1989. He played in 122 league games and scored 4 goals for the club.

Playing for Japan

National Team Debut

Masaru Uchiyama also had the chance to play for his country. He made his first appearance for the Japan national team on May 26, 1985. This important match was against the Uruguay team.
